November 4, 20196 yr 1 minute ago, BackDoorBreach said: I want him since he is pretty reliable and will be relatively cheap as a 6 man for a few months while they do whatever it is with Kopech. As a place holder I think he would be fine. The reason his xFIP is north of 5 is he is an extreme flyball pitcher and is allowing a below league average HR/FB rate with the Braves. Moving from a HR suppressing home field to a HR friendly one he is going to get exposed. I dont think he's worth the money unless he's looking for a 1/$8M ish deal.
